    The duos chips had bbq snag (sausage) and tomato sauce (has a different flavour and ingredients than ketchup but is a popular condiment here in Au especially on a meat pie!). Coles is one of our major supermarkets (Coles, Woolworths, Aldi, IGA) and those chips are their store brand/home brand. Cheap and usually better tasting than the name brand chips! Also that nut bar is an Aldi brand and it comes in a box of five bars.

    • @lmaree200886
      @lmaree200886 6 ปีที่แล้ว +1

      Jigglysaint Smith's was first in the UK then the owner brought the brand to Australia about 80 years ago. The branding looks similar to the Walkers brand. Smith's is now owned by PepsiCo worldwide.
